Jeremy loved horror movies.

Every October, he would make sure to binge watch at least three horror movies each Saturday. Sometimes he would invite his friends, but they tended to talk and make fun of the movie the whole time. He'd decided that this Saturday he would be alone, with the lights off, and a bowl of warm popcorn next to him.

Now, just because Jeremy loved horror movies, doesn't mean he's good at handling horror.

Thinking back on it now, Jeremy probably shouldn't have watched Friday the Thirteenth.

Or Saw.

Or It.

But it was too late to go back and change what he'd done.

So now, Jeremy sat straight up in his bed, realizing that sleep was not his friend.

He swore he could see pennywise moving around his room in the darkness. Or was it jigsaw?

Jeremy shook his head, trying to clear his thoughts.

Those are fictional characters. They aren't real. They aren't real. They aren't-

Jeremy screamed when he heard a tapping on his window. Instantly, he was covered in a cold sweat.

He grabbed the closest thing to him, ready to attack.

The window slid open, and Jeremy waited until the creature was halfway inside before throwing the object in his hand at It.

There was a soft thud, and a moment of silence.

"Did you just try to throw a stuffed animal at me?" Michael let out a soft chuckle, moving closer to Jeremy so Jeremy could see his face. "Shouldn't you be more prepared for a monster attack?"

"J-j-Jesus Michael, I-I swear," Jeremy started to lightly chuckle, Michael could see the tears in his eyes.

"Hey, I'm sorry I scared you. But to be fair, it's your fault for watching all those spooky movies without me."

"Y-you know a-about that?" Michael gave him a deadpanned look.

"Dude. We've been best friends for twelve years. I bet I could even tell you what three you watched."

Jeremy wiped a tear away. "B-bet."

"Let's see... definitely It, probably Saw... and... The Shinning?"

Jeremy shook his head, his tears drying. "C-close. I didn't watch The Shinning. That I'm saving f-for when we go on a date to uh, like, spooky hotel."

"Oh really?" Michael smirked, and lightly pushed Jeremy over in the bed. He wrapped the covers around them, and held Jeremy's hand. "When were you going to tell me about this date?"

Jeremy blushed and looked away.    "W-well, I just, thought, I don't know, that it could be kinda... cute?"

"You, a guy who's horrible with horror things, wants to take me, a guy with anxiety, into a haunted hotel?" Michael let out a small laugh. "Good luck with that."

"N-no, no, it'll, it'll be great. I promise." Jeremy let out a soft yawn before snapping his eyes open.

"Hey," Jeremy looked into Michael's soft, caring eyes. "You can go to sleep. I'll protect you from the monsters. I promise."

Jeremy closed his eyes, and fell asleep with a smile on his face, knowing he was safe in Michael's arms.
